How to Tell When Your Deck Needs Refinishing
Once your deck displays evidence of deterioration, it's essential to identify the indicators that show it's time for refinishing. You'll notice the deck color fading, which shows the protective sealant is deteriorating. Inspect the wood grain—if it feels rough or you notice splits, the surface is not anymore shielded from moisture. Water absorption is a clear warning sign; if water droplets soak in rather than beading up, your deck's finish has worn away. Gray discoloration, mold, or mildew show UV and moisture damage to the wood fibers. By identifying these issues early, you can plan the refinishing process before serious damage occurs, ensuring your deck stays both attractive and sturdy for extended enjoyment.

Selecting the Most Suitable Stain and Finish for Sonoma County Weather
Even though Sonoma County enjoys sunny days and cool, damp winters, these varying conditions demand thoughtful selection of deck stains and finishes. You should choose a deck stain product that offers both UV protection and weatherproofing. Semi-transparent treatments typically blend wood grain visibility with weather protection, while solid treatments offer superior color retention and defense. Select oil-based formulations for enhanced penetration in older wood, or water-based alternatives for rapid curing and environmentally friendly cleanup.
When implementing finishing methods, concentrate on even application and proper drying times to avoid bubbling or peeling. Work with premium applicators or spray equipment to guarantee uniform application. Be sure to follow product instructions for layering and curing, as improper application can compromise protection. With the appropriate stain and precise finishing techniques, your deck will withstand Sonoma County's particular environment.

Maintenance Cleaning Timetable
Proper maintenance acts as the core of a enduring deck, and setting up a routine cleaning schedule guarantees your deck stays structurally sound and visually appealing. Commence by removing garden furniture and patio lighting before cleaning to clear away debris, as trapped dirt and leaves can accelerate surface deterioration. Apply a deck-specific cleaner and a soft-bristle brush to tackle mold, mildew, and stains without compromising the wood. Pay attention to areas beneath garden furniture, where moisture typically accumulate. Rinse thoroughly with a garden hose, avoiding power washers that may erode the wood fibers. Arrange deep cleans no less than twice a year, and perform spot cleaning as needed after gatherings. Consistent cleaning reduces wear, prevents discoloration, and extends your deck's service life considerably.
Best Sealing Procedures
Following comprehensive cleaning, installing a sealant provides the main protection against moisture damage, UV rays, and everyday wear. To ensure optimal protection, choose a high-quality sealant particularly formulated for exterior wooden surfaces. Wait until the deck is thoroughly dry before sealing, as residual water can impact proper adhesion and cause uneven coverage. Work with a brush or roller to incorporate the sealant into the wood grain, focusing carefully on joints and ends where water could infiltrate. Sealing not only protects your deck, but additionally improves the natural wood tones. Add a fresh coat every 12-36 months, depending on traffic and sun exposure, to maintain optimal protection and maintain your deck's aesthetic appeal.
Safeguarding Against Water Damage
Although a premium sealant establishes the foundation of deck protection, consistent maintenance has a crucial role in avoiding moisture damage. You need to regularly check your deck for evidence of water intrusion, such as warping, discoloration, or soft spots. Resolve any drainage problems by verifying that gaps between boards are kept clear and so that water flows away from the structure. Reapply deck sealing products every 1 to 3 years, according to your deck's exposure and the manufacturer's specifications. Clean the surface regularly to get rid of mildew and debris, which can trap moisture. Never let leaves or planters to sit directly on the wood, as this can impact moisture control. By staying proactive, you'll increase your deck's lifespan and maintain its structural integrity against Sonoma County's particular climate challenges.

What's the Typical Timeline for a Complete Deck Refinishing Project?
When you undertake a deck refinishing project, anticipate the project timeline to range from two to five days, based on your deck's size and condition. You'll need the first day or two completing cleaning, sanding, and prepping the surface. After laying down the finish, allow another one to three days for the setting process. If you seek maximum durability and aesthetics, don't rush—each step demands time to deliver excellent, long-lasting results.

What's the Ideal Season for Deck Refinishing in Sonoma County?
To achieve the best results with deck refinishing requires careful seasonal consideration for the best outcome. In Sonoma County, the period from late spring through early fall delivers optimal conditions—featuring comfortable temperatures and low humidity that help finishes to set properly. Avoid periods of rain or extreme heat, since humidity and fast drying could compromise the end result. By selecting a dry, moderate window, you'll get long-term durability and a polished, even look on your newly refinished deck.
